Output 9c030d9de645f96f2790410ea295ba1f7cf9628c8e1edf6ceed367c966d52f9a:0

value
19110272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e58b620812534e063ccfb16dc0f2cff49dc6000 OP_EQUAL
address
3Efg9ZZFvp3dLNxVnkqosW5xGpQf13QyXp
transaction
9c030d9de645f96f2790410ea295ba1f7cf9628c8e1edf6ceed367c966d52f9a
confirmations
296430
spent
true